Alpine Scramble - Norse Peak
Rainier Park road closure-no advanced notice Saturday night Nov. 7. Change destination to Norse Peak from Tanamos Mountain. Magnificent views on sunny, November cold scramble with possible 0-4" of snow above 5000. Road will be dry. Moderate pace: 11 miles round trip, 3k feet gain, S3-T2.

8am: Owyhigh Lakes Trailhead
Drive SR 410 4.5 miles south of the Crystal Mountain Ski Area turnoff and turn right on Sunrise Park Road. Drive 3.4 miles to the Owyhigh Lakes Trailhead (3,760 ft).
